Course Content

• Warehouse Management Systems and Technology
• Supply Chain Optimization and Logistics Strategy
• Logistics Facility Design and Layout (including space planning & material handling)
• Inventory Management and Control (including forecasting and demand planning)
• Health and Safety in Logistics Facilities
• Procurement and Contract Management in Logistics
• Sustainable Logistics and Facility Management (including green initiatives)
• Logistics Facility Security and Risk Management

Career path

Postgraduate Certificate in Logistics Facility Management: UK Career Outlook

Career Role Description
Logistics Manager (Warehouse & Distribution) Oversee warehouse operations, ensuring efficient flow of goods, managing staff, and optimizing space utilization. High demand for professionals with strong logistics and facility management skills.
Supply Chain Analyst (Logistics & Procurement) Analyze supply chain processes, identify areas for improvement, and implement strategies to enhance efficiency and reduce costs. Requires strong analytical skills and knowledge of logistics software.
Facility Manager (Industrial & Logistics) Responsible for the upkeep and maintenance of logistics facilities, ensuring a safe and efficient working environment. Expertise in facility management principles, combined with knowledge of logistics operations is key.
Operations Manager (Logistics & Transportation) Manage day-to-day logistics operations, including transportation, warehousing, and inventory management. Leadership skills, along with a deep understanding of logistics and operations management are essential.
